Seeing that graceful purple Espeon holding the Asexual Pride flag, with its distinct black, grey, white, and purple stripes, is a powerful visual. For those who might not know, asexuality is a sexual orientation characterized by a lack of sexual attraction – and seeing it represented so beautifully in a beloved franchise like Pokémon is truly special and affirming. It really drives home the message that all identities are valid and deserve to be seen and celebrated, even within our favorite fantasy worlds.
